Would there be confusion in playing time in schools rugby?

-

The schools are getting into gear in anticipati­on of the schools season that is expected to start on the 21st of April. Last week the Western Province was winners on a day most with most of the big names missing.

This week it is the all island sevens where most of the top schools will participat­e and is a vital cog in the system. If rugby is to reach better levels it is necessary that the schools and the governing body sit and map out the plans and vision for the future. Having a developmen­t coach in place is a plus in the system and could help in developing the skills. That is the operationa­l part which can be directed. What will be important is the management of the process. The analogy I can take is the traffic flow. The laws are there and the cops are on the road directing the flow. Yet there are traffic blocks with three lanes in a two lane road and being directed for the formation of another lane that should not be there. The missing link is the management. Similarly there is need to manage and reach congruence in direction between the union and the schools who have control of the schoolboy rugby nursery? The game as per the IRB laws has a variation for those playing under - nineteen rugby where it is 35 minutes to a half with a maximum of 70 minutes. The argument being that playing eighty minutes exposes students to more injury and recovery takes time and will impair the studies. The Union on the other hand as they did last year will try and direct that the game be played over eighty minutes being the time in the laws of the game and the time that the IRB and AFRU Junior events are to be played. This will be Eighty minutes duration in two periods of forty minutes. The laws and regulation­s of the game of rugby allow the home union to effect domestic variations.

Therefore the Union is the governing body that can and has to approve the change in time according to Union officials. The schools section view is that they are under the Ministry of Education and need not follow the directive of the governing body and they do not have to get approval. On the other hand the Schools Rugby Football Associatio­n is affiliated to the Union and is a constituen­t part. It is through this link that schools rugby authoritie­s get the life of Union Rugby and is connected to the IRB.
